NPK Ratio and Nutrient Balance

The NPK ratio represents the three primary macronutrients in fertilizer: n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ium. For African violets, a balanced formula with slightly higher phosphorus typically produces the best flowering results. Our testing showed that ratios in the 8-14-9 to 12-36-14 range delivered excellent blooming performance. Nitrogen promotes healthy leaf development, phosphorus drives flower production, and potassium supports overall plant health and root function.

Always check for included micronutrients as well. Essential trace elements like iron, manganese, and zinc ensure complete nutrition without requiring additional supplements. Products with added micronutrients like Schultz and Jack’s Classic reduce the complexity of your feeding routine.

Concentration and Root Sensitivity

African violets have relatively sensitive root systems compared to many houseplants, making concentration a critical factor. Stronger fertilizers with high NPK ratios can cause root burn if applied too frequently or in too high concentrations. Gentler formulas like Perfect Plants and TPS NUTRIENTS reduce this risk while still providing adequate nutrition.

If you are new to growing African violets, start with gentler options and adjust based on how your plants respond. Signs of over-fertilization include brown leaf edges, wilting despite moist soil, and reduced blooming.

Frequently Asked Questions

Most African violet enthusiasts have similar questions when selecting and using fertilizers. Here are comprehensive answers to the most common inquiries we encounter.

How often should I fertilize my African violets?

Most African violet fertilizers work best with weekly or bi-weekly application during active growing seasons, typically from spring through early fall. Reduce feeding to once monthly during winter months when growth naturally slows. Always follow the specific product instructions, as concentrations and formulations vary between brands. Consistent, moderate feeding typically produces better results than occasional heavy applications.

Can I use the same fertilizer for seedlings and mature plants?

Seedlings require much less concentrated nutrition than mature plants. Consider using half the recommended strength for seedlings and young plants, gradually increasing to full strength as they mature. Gentler formulas like Perfect Plants work well for younger plants, while stronger options like Jack’s Classic are better reserved for established specimens ready to produce show-quality blooms.

What happens if I over-fertilize my African violets?

Over-fertilization causes root burn, leading to brown leaf edges, stunted growth, and reduced blooming. If you suspect over-fertilization, immediately flush the soil thoroughly with plain water to dilute excess nutrients. Remove any visible fertilizer residue from the pot surface. Allow the plant to recover with reduced feeding for several weeks before resuming a more conservative feeding schedule.

Are organic fertilizers as effective as synthetic ones?

Organic fertilizers can be just as effective as synthetic options but typically require more patience for visible results. The organic nutrients must break down into forms plants can absorb, which takes time compared to immediately available synthetic nutrients. How do I store fertilizer properly?

Store liquid fertilizers in a cool, dark location away from direct sunlight, which can degrade active ingredients. Keep containers tightly sealed to prevent evaporation and contamination. Water-soluble powders should remain completely dry to maintain mixing consistency. Most fertilizers remain effective for two to three years when properly stored, though effectiveness gradually decreases. Check expiration dates before purchase and use older products first.

Do I need to fertilize newly purchased plants?

Newly purchased African violets typically have absorbed recent nursery feeding and do not require immediate additional fertilizer. Wait two to four weeks before resuming your regular feeding schedule to allow the plant to adapt to its new environment. This is particularly important for plants that have undergone shipping stress, which can temporarily reduce nutrient uptake capacity.

What is the difference between liquid and water-soluble fertilizers?

Liquid fertilizers come pre-mixed and require only water dilution for application. Water-soluble powders like Jack’s Classic are highly concentrated and require water mixing before use but provide more applications per container. Both deliver nutrients effectively, though water-soluble options typically offer better value for serious collectors. Liquid options generally provide easier application for casual growers.

How long does it take to see results from fertilizing?

Visible results typically appear within two to four weeks of consistent application for most fertilizers. More gentle formulas may take longer, while high-phosphorus options like Jack’s Classic can show dramatic improvements within two weeks. Plant response depends on current health, growing conditions, and seasonal factors. Newer growth and increased bud formation are early positive indicators that your fertilizing routine is working effectively.
